Hazratbal Shrine Beaming with Lights as Thousands Gather for Shab-e-Meraj Prayers
JK News Live

SRTC, Smart Buses, E-Rickshaws Stationed for Smooth Transportation: RTO Kashmir; All Necessary Arrangements in Place: Officials

Srinagar, Jan 27 (JKNS): Thousands of devotees gathered at the revered Hazratbal Shrine and other mosques across Kashmir to observe Shab-e-Meraj, commemorating the ascension of Prophet Muhammad (SAW) to the heavens. The Hazratbal Shrine, illuminated with lights, beamed brightly as locals and pilgrims filled the area, creating a vibrant atmosphere of spirituality.

The largest gathering is being witnessed at Hazratbal, where men, women, and children participated in night-long prayers.

The Holy Relic of the Prophet Muhammad (SAW) will be displayed tomorrow (Tuesday) after each prayer, drawing even more devotees to the shrine.

This significant spiritual occasion, marked on the 27th of Rajab, saw mosques across the Valley brimming with worshippers praying for peace and prosperity. Communities prepared with devotion as mosques filled with spiritual fervor.

One pilgrim, Hamza Habib, expressed his emotions, saying, “I will pray for the peace and prosperity of the people of Jammu and Kashmir during this sacred night.”

Another local, Irham Hamid, satisfied with the arrangements, said, “Today I will pray for the entire Muslim ummah, and I am happy to see all the arrangements in place.”

An official from the Waqf Board told JKNS, “Necessary arrangements will remain in place on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day, and including facilities for the Friday following prayers.”

Talking to media persons in Srinagar, RTO Kashmir Qazi Irfan, as per news agency JKNS, said, “Transport arrangements at all main stations are in place at Panthachowk, Parimpora, Lal Chowk, and Ganderbal.”

“SRTC, Smart Buses have been stationed at different stations for smooth transportation of people. Smart buses are also available,” he said.

Irfan further stated, “E-Rickshaws are also available with over 50 vehicles placed on both sides of Dargah Hazratbal. We will ensure transport is available throughout the nights, especially during early morning Fajr prayer and tomorrow as well, with Friday following.”

Moreover, traffic authorities issued an advisory to manage the influx of worshippers. A traffic department official told JKNS, “A road plan is in place to ensure smooth entry and exit at Hazratbal Shrine. Additional transport facilities have been arranged to facilitate the movement of devotees.” (JKNS)
